Gary Kent was the king of B movies in the Sixties and Seventies, working for indie directors from Richard Rush to Ray Dennis Steckler to Al Adamson, but he’s tackled even larger real-life challenges, including a run in with Charles Manson and his family. He was one the inspirations for the Brad Pitt character in Quentin Tarantino’s’ Once Upon A Time In Hollywood.
